  • Patent number: 6012280
    Abstract: A reciprocating engine (10) comprises separate cylinders (12 and 15) for air compression and expansion with heating of the compressed air taking place in a heat exchanger (17) or combustor (64) located between the cylinders (12 and 15). The flow of gas into the expander cylinder (15) is controlled by an admission valve (37). The stem (41) of the admission valve (37) extends transversely across the expander cylinder (15) and is cooled by the flow of exhaust gases out of the expander cylinder (15).

  • Patent number: 5941645
    Abstract: A bearing assembly comprises a piston mounted within and capable of reciprocating with respect to a fixed bearing shell. The bearing shell is provided with openings for the supply of a bearing medium, such as compressed air, into a clearance between the piston and the bearing shell. The bearing shell is tapered circumferentially which renders the bearing shell flexible. As the diameter of the piston increases due to thermal expansion, the diameter of the bearing shell changes automatically to maintain the clearance therebetween.

  • Patent number: 5669766
    Abstract: A fossil fuel air burner nozzle is provided with a wall (22) at its inlet, in which are apertures (34) which narrow in a direction radially outward of the nozzle. Each aperture is axially aligned with a respective bluff member (18) at the outlet so as to deliver thereto a fuel air mix flow at a velocity which is graded in said radial direction so as to ensure flame retention on the bluff members (18).

  • Patent number: 5649494
    Abstract: A burner (10) for the combustion of fuel comprises a passage (32) through which in operation a mixed flow of fuel and air passes for primary combustion at it's outlet. Two further annular passages (34, 36), concentric with and radially outward of the passage (32), are provided through which supplementary flows of air pass to support the primary combustion. The outlets of the two annular passages (34, 36) diverge to discharge the supplementary flows of air at an angle to the mixed flow of fuel and air. Members (62) are provided in the annular passage which obstruct the discharge of the supplementary flow of air. Furnace gases circulate in the region downstream of the obstruction members (62). Circulation of the furnace gases delays the mixing of the fuel and air mixture with the supplementary air flows to reduce the nitrogen oxides produced.

  • Patent number: 5483906
    Abstract: A solid particulate fuel/air burner has opposing fluted members within a rectangular conduit which in operation forms a nozzle. Splitter plates with the fluted members define passages through which a particulate solid fuel and air flow to a combustion chamber. The passages so defined provide and control separate streams of the mix such that flame retention at the exit of the conduit is achieved and reduced NOx is produced and the gathering of ash in the conduit avoided by the obviation of recirculation of the products of combustion into the conduit.

  • Patent number: 5464344
    Abstract: An apparatus and method are provided for reducing NO.sub.x production during combustion in an tangential burner. Air nozzles are arranged tangentially to a fuel/air nozzle and are tilted relative to the fuel air nozzle. Upon operation, spaces are formed between the air flow and the fuel flow which entrain laterally combustion gases thereby delaying mixing of the air and fuel flows. By this delay, NO.sub.x production is reduced.

  • Patent number: 4343170
    Abstract: Apparatus for use in expanding tubes into holes in tubeplates including walls of drums and headers especially in boilers in which an annular body of elastomeric material is compressed axially and expands radially to force the tube into close engagement with the wall of the hole. The elastomeric material is supported at its ends by radially expansible supports each made up of pieces sliding on adjacent pieces, the sliding surfaces being forced together by the applied force, the pieces being located on reduced diameter end portions of the body. The invention enables applied pressures of the order of 70,000 psi (4830 bar) to be used to stress the tubeplate beyond its elastic limit without damage to the body caused by extrusion.
